My Review:

I have read many books by author Lucy Lennox and have almost always enjoyed her writing.  Felix and the Prince, however, is a truly spectacular romance ebook that is basically the perfect fairy tail romance ever written.

The Characters:

Lio is a prince and much to his dismay, he will soon be taking the thrown.  Much sooner than he ever thought would happen.  That means his days of freedom are numbered.  No more scratching his itch for men with his best friend and no more carefree nights of clubbing.  He has to settle down and work on the wife, the heir and the spare like his royal lineage demands.  But, one more trip to his favorite hideaway is in order.  He doesn’t expect to find true love at Gadleigh Castle and he really doesn’t expect it to hurt so badly to let it go.

Felix is finishing up his doctorate and doing research on his favorite subject: Stained glass.  He is amazed that he has this opportunity to explore so far from his home town of Hobie, Texas but is going to take full advantage of it.  He falls for Lio with a passion he has never felt before and when the truth comes out about just who his new boyfriend is, he knows he is destined for heartbreak.  Felix is adorable and slightly clumsy and wow, can that boy’s mouth come up with some awkward comments! He really is just such a cutie!

Secondary characters are amazingly well written.  You will see some characters from previous books and a few new ones that play an important role in this romance ebook.  I really want Arthur (Lio’s valet) to get his own story soon!

The setting and story:

Let me just say that it is the descriptive setting and the thoroughly researched story line that hooked me on this book.  I could practically feel the cold stone of the castle walls and learned so much about stained glass that I was just enthralled.  Honestly, I have never read another romance ebook that talks about such a fascinating topic. It is obvious that Lucy Lennox did her research to write this story!

I really liked that the truth came out about Lio’s royal lineage before the end of the story.  There was plenty of time for them to actually deal with the situation, come up with a solution, and plan a life together.  Of course, there was heartache and stress and then wild passionate sex and a happily ever after.  I loved  how the story line played out.

The romance:

Honestly, just about the most perfect fairy tail romance ever written.  Boy meets boy.  Boys fall in love while one keeps just a TINY secret from the other.  The truth comes out and some heartbreak ensues with tears rather than angry words.  Boys try to leave each other behind but love will not be denied. You will get your happily ever after, as all good fairy tails should have!

Can I just say that the chemistry between Felix and Lio is phenomenal!  Such a perfect balance of heat and sweetness that I loved every minute of them together.  The author sets the pages on fire with some very nicely written details that will leave you breathless!

Overally, if you are looking for an amazing romance ebook to add to your reading list, Felix and the Prince by Lucy Lennox is definitely a good choice!
